>> We are very excited to announce the general availability of Proxmox VE 6.1.
>>
>> It is built on Debian Buster 10.2 and a specially modified Linux Kernel 5.3, 
>> QEMU 4.1.1, LXC 3.2, ZFS 0.8.2, Ceph 14.2.4.1 (Nautilus), Corosync 3.0, and 
>> more of the current leading open-source virtualization technologies.
>>
>> This release brings new configuration options available in the GUI which 
>> make working with Proxmox VE even more comfortable and secure. Editing the 
>> cluster-wide bandwidth limit for traffic types such as migration, 
>> backup-restore, clone, etc. is possible via the GUI. If the optional package 
>> ifupdown2 of the Debian network interface manager is installed, it’s now 
>> possible to change the network configuration and reload it in the Proxmox 
>> web interface without a reboot. We have improvements to 2-factor 
>> authentication with TOTP and U2F.
>>
>> The HA stack has been improved and comes with a new 'migrate' shutdown 
>> policy, migrating running services to another node on shutdown.
>>
>> In the storage backend, all features offered by newer kernels with Ceph and 
>> KRBD are supported with version 6.1.
>>
>> We have some notable bug fixes, one of them being the QEMU monitor timeout 
>> issue or stability improvements for corosync. Countless other bugfixes and 
>> smaller improvements are listed in the release notes.

>> FAQ
>> Q: Can I dist-upgrade Proxmox VE 6.0 to 6.1 with apt?
>> A: Yes, just via GUI or via CLI with apt update && apt dist-upgrade
>>
>> Q: Can I install Proxmox VE 6.1 on top of Debian Buster?
>> A: Yes, see https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Install_Proxmox_VE_on_Debian_Buster
>>
>> Q: Can I upgrade my Proxmox VE 5.4 cluster with Ceph Luminous to 6.x and 
>> higher with Ceph Nautilus?
>> A: This is a two step process. First, you have to upgrade Proxmox VE from 
>> 5.4 to 6.0, and afterwards upgrade Ceph from Luminous to Nautilus. There are 
>> a lot of improvements and changes, please follow exactly the upgrade 
>> documentation.
>> https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Upgrade_from_5.x_to_6.0
>> https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Ceph_Luminous_to_Nautilus
